Which World War II event involved the Normandy invasion?
- Correct Answer: D-Day
- Battle of Stalingrad
- Pearl Harbor
- Battle of Kursk
Explanation: D-Day (1944) was the Allied invasion of Normandy, turning the war’s tide.
